Review

Town East Village Rehabilitation in Mesquite, TX, has garnered a wide array of opinions and experiences from families and residents alike. While some reviews commend the facility for its dedication to patient care and supportive environment, others reveal deeply troubling incidents that raise serious concerns about the quality of care provided. The contrasting feedback paints a complex picture of this rehabilitation center.

Many reviewers express profound gratitude toward the staff at Town East Village, noting their professional yet personal approach to caregiving. One family member highlighted how her brother Diego received exceptional attention during his two-week stay following surgery, feeling welcomed and well cared for despite family being located out of state. This sentiment is echoed by others who appreciate the friendly atmosphere fostered by staff members who treat residents as family. Activities like Bingo are praised for fostering community spirit, while improvements in facilities—such as clean rooms and pleasant dining experiences—have been noted positively by several visitors.

However, these favorable accounts are sharply contrasted by alarming criticisms regarding neglectful treatment. In one particularly heart-wrenching review, a grieving daughter shared how her father tragically passed away due to an incident involving improper use of a wheelchair while under their care. She described her experience as devastating, emphasizing the emotional toll it took on her family after witnessing such an unnecessary loss. Other users reported similar issues related to inadequate supervision or neglect that further underscored feelings of distrust toward Town East.

Concerns over the standard of care didn't end with management's response to physical health issues; multiple reviewers reported humiliating lapses in communication between staff and patients that subsequently compromised resident welfare. Instances were cited where loved ones felt abandoned or ignored when they called for assistance—raising alarms about overall attentiveness among caregivers. Criticism extended beyond mere complaints about service timeliness; families voiced fears regarding instances where essential medical attention seemed delayed or mismanaged altogether.

Amidst these grave allegations emerged comments indicating recent administrative changes leading to confusion within staff dynamics and departmental operations. Many long-standing employees departed in quick succession, which left remaining caregivers stressed and disheartened—a fact noticed closely by concerned family members observing their loved ones’ care conditions closely over time. This turnover seems to align with reports suggesting that many residents experienced diminished quality in service delivery post-administration transition.

While some patrons praised facility upgrades, such as remodeled single-occupancy rooms highlighting modern amenities, issues persist regarding insufficient staffing levels particularly during nighttime hours when demands are typically high but support is low. Detractors pointed out communication barriers with some staff members who spoke with heavy accents resulting in misunderstandings—a reality that exacerbated frustrations surrounding patient needs not adequately met.
